from django.core.management.base import BaseCommand
|
||||
import xml.etree.ElementTree as ET
|
||||
from datetime import datetime
|
||||
from dokumente.models import Dokument, Vorgabe, VorgabeKurztext, VorgabeLangtext, Checklistenfrage
|
||||
|
||||
|
||||
class Command(BaseCommand):
|
||||
help = 'Export all dokumente as XML'
|
||||
|
||||
def add_arguments(self, parser):
|
||||
parser.add_argument(
|
||||
'--output',
|
||||
type=str,
|
||||
help='Output file path (default: stdout)',
|
||||
)
|
||||
|
||||
def handle(self, *args, **options):
|
||||
dokumente = Dokument.objects.filter(aktiv=True).prefetch_related(
|
||||
'autoren', 'pruefende', 'vorgaben__thema',
|
||||
'vorgaben__referenzen', 'vorgaben__stichworte',
|
||||
'vorgaben__checklistenfragen', 'vorgaben__vorgabekurztext_set',
|
||||
'vorgaben__vorgabelangtext_set', 'geltungsbereich_set',
|
||||
'einleitung_set', 'changelog__autoren'
|
||||
).order_by('nummer')
|
||||
|
||||
root = ET.Element('Vorgabendokumente')
|
||||
|
||||
for dokument in dokumente:
|
||||
doc_element = ET.SubElement(root, 'Vorgabendokument')
|
||||
|
||||
ET.SubElement(doc_element, 'Typ').text = dokument.dokumententyp.name if dokument.dokumententyp else ""
|
||||
ET.SubElement(doc_element, 'Nummer').text = dokument.nummer
|
||||
ET.SubElement(doc_element, 'Name').text = dokument.name
|
||||
|
||||
autoren_element = ET.SubElement(doc_element, 'Autoren')
|
||||
for autor in dokument.autoren.all():
|
||||
ET.SubElement(autoren_element, 'Autor').text = autor.name
|
||||
|
||||
pruefende_element = ET.SubElement(doc_element, 'Pruefende')
|
||||
for pruefender in dokument.pruefende.all():
|
||||
ET.SubElement(pruefende_element, 'Pruefender').text = pruefender.name
|
||||
|
||||
gueltigkeit_element = ET.SubElement(doc_element, 'Gueltigkeit')
|
||||
ET.SubElement(gueltigkeit_element, 'Von').text = dokument.gueltigkeit_von.strftime("%Y-%m-%d") if dokument.gueltigkeit_von else ""
|
||||
ET.SubElement(gueltigkeit_element, 'Bis').text = dokument.gueltigkeit_bis.strftime("%Y-%m-%d") if dokument.gueltigkeit_bis else None
|
||||
|
||||
ET.SubElement(doc_element, 'SignaturCSO').text = dokument.signatur_cso
|
||||
|
||||
geltungsbereich_sections = dokument.geltungsbereich_set.all().order_by('order')
|
||||
if geltungsbereich_sections:
|
||||
geltungsbereich_element = ET.SubElement(doc_element, 'Geltungsbereich')
|
||||
abschnitt_element = ET.SubElement(geltungsbereich_element, 'Abschnitt')
|
||||
for gb in geltungsbereich_sections:
|
||||
section = ET.SubElement(abschnitt_element, 'Teil')
|
||||
section.set('typ', gb.abschnitttyp.abschnitttyp if gb.abschnitttyp else "text")
|
||||
section.text = gb.inhalt
|
||||
|
||||
einleitung_sections = dokument.einleitung_set.all().order_by('order')
|
||||
if einleitung_sections:
|
||||
einleitung_element = ET.SubElement(doc_element, 'Einleitung')
|
||||
abschnitt_element = ET.SubElement(einleitung_element, 'Abschnitt')
|
||||
for ei in einleitung_sections:
|
||||
section = ET.SubElement(abschnitt_element, 'Teil')
|
||||
section.set('typ', ei.abschnitttyp.abschnitttyp if ei.abschnitttyp else "text")
|
||||
section.text = ei.inhalt
|
||||
|
||||
ET.SubElement(doc_element, 'Ziel').text = ""
|
||||
ET.SubElement(doc_element, 'Grundlagen').text = ""
|
||||
|
||||
changelog_element = ET.SubElement(doc_element, 'Changelog')
|
||||
for cl in dokument.changelog.all().order_by('-datum'):
|
||||
entry = ET.SubElement(changelog_element, 'Eintrag')
|
||||
ET.SubElement(entry, 'Datum').text = cl.datum.strftime("%Y-%m-%d")
|
||||
autoren = ET.SubElement(entry, 'Autoren')
|
||||
for autor in cl.autoren.all():
|
||||
ET.SubElement(autoren, 'Autor').text = autor.name
|
||||
ET.SubElement(entry, 'Aenderung').text = cl.aenderung
|
||||
|
||||
anhaenge_element = ET.SubElement(doc_element, 'Anhaenge')
|
||||
ET.SubElement(anhaenge_element, 'Anhang').text = dokument.anhaenge
|
||||
|
||||
ET.SubElement(doc_element, 'Verantwortlich').text = "Information Security Management BIT"
|
||||
ET.SubElement(doc_element, 'Klassifizierung').text = ""
|
||||
|
||||
glossar_element = ET.SubElement(doc_element, 'Glossar')
|
||||
|
||||
vorgaben_element = ET.SubElement(doc_element, 'Vorgaben')
|
||||
|
||||
for vorgabe in dokument.vorgaben.all().order_by('order'):
|
||||
vorgabe_el = ET.SubElement(vorgaben_element, 'Vorgabe')
|
||||
|
||||
ET.SubElement(vorgabe_el, 'Nummer').text = str(vorgabe.nummer)
|
||||
ET.SubElement(vorgabe_el, 'Titel').text = vorgabe.titel
|
||||
ET.SubElement(vorgabe_el, 'Thema').text = vorgabe.thema.name if vorgabe.thema else ""
|
||||
|
||||
kurztext_sections = vorgabe.vorgabekurztext_set.all().order_by('order')
|
||||
if kurztext_sections:
|
||||
kurztext_element = ET.SubElement(vorgabe_el, 'Kurztext')
|
||||
abschnitt = ET.SubElement(kurztext_element, 'Abschnitt')
|
||||
for kt in kurztext_sections:
|
||||
teil = ET.SubElement(abschnitt, 'Teil')
|
||||
teil.set('typ', kt.abschnitttyp.abschnitttyp if kt.abschnitttyp else "text")
|
||||
teil.text = kt.inhalt
|
||||
|
||||
langtext_sections = vorgabe.vorgabelangtext_set.all().order_by('order')
|
||||
if langtext_sections:
|
||||
langtext_element = ET.SubElement(vorgabe_el, 'Langtext')
|
||||
abschnitt = ET.SubElement(langtext_element, 'Abschnitt')
|
||||
for lt in langtext_sections:
|
||||
teil = ET.SubElement(abschnitt, 'Teil')
|
||||
teil.set('typ', lt.abschnitttyp.abschnitttyp if lt.abschnitttyp else "text")
|
||||
teil.text = lt.inhalt
|
||||
|
||||
referenz_element = ET.SubElement(vorgabe_el, 'Referenzen')
|
||||
for ref in vorgabe.referenzen.all():
|
||||
ref_text = f"{ref.name_nummer}: {ref.name_text}" if ref.name_text else ref.name_nummer
|
||||
ET.SubElement(referenz_element, 'Referenz').text = ref_text
|
||||
|
||||
vorgabe_gueltigkeit = ET.SubElement(vorgabe_el, 'Gueltigkeit')
|
||||
ET.SubElement(vorgabe_gueltigkeit, 'Von').text = vorgabe.gueltigkeit_von.strftime("%Y-%m-%d") if vorgabe.gueltigkeit_von else ""
|
||||
ET.SubElement(vorgabe_gueltigkeit, 'Bis').text = vorgabe.gueltigkeit_bis.strftime("%Y-%m-%d") if vorgabe.gueltigkeit_bis else None
|
||||
|
||||
checklistenfragen_element = ET.SubElement(vorgabe_el, 'Checklistenfragen')
|
||||
for cf in vorgabe.checklistenfragen.all():
|
||||
ET.SubElement(checklistenfragen_element, 'Frage').text = cf.frage
|
||||
|
||||
stichworte_element = ET.SubElement(vorgabe_el, 'Stichworte')
|
||||
for stw in vorgabe.stichworte.all():
|
||||
ET.SubElement(stichworte_element, 'Stichwort').text = stw.stichwort
|
||||
|
||||
xml_str = ET.tostring(root, encoding='unicode', method='xml')
|
||||
xml_output = self._prettify_xml(xml_str)
|
||||
|
||||
if options['output']:
|
||||
with open(options['output'], 'w', encoding='utf-8') as f:
|
||||
f.write(xml_output)
|
||||
self.stdout.write(self.style.SUCCESS(f'XML exported to {options["output"]}'))
|
||||
else:
|
||||
self.stdout.write(xml_output)
|
||||
|
||||
def _prettify_xml(self, xml_string):
|
||||
import xml.dom.minidom
|
||||
dom = xml.dom.minidom.parseString(xml_string)
|
||||
return dom.toprettyxml(indent=" ", encoding="UTF-8").decode('utf-8')
